Our Spring seasonal, this Dopplebock really comes shining through. A six-malt traditional Dopplebock made with the Pearl Street Brewery's finesse, "Evil~D" is deep caramel brew, rich with pungent flavors of German hops. Only at select establishments and only available early in the season.
